#589CFC Hex color

#589CFC

The hexadecimal color code #589CFC corresponds to the code RGB( 88, 156, 252 ). It's a shade of Blue. This color is a combination of red (at 0,35 level), green (at 0,61 level) and blue (at 0,99 level). Its brightness is 66% and its saturation is 96%. It is composed of red at 17%, green at 31% and blue at 50%.

Uses of #589CFC in CSS

When using #589CFC as the background color, consider selecting a darker text color for improved readability. If you want to use #589CFC as the text color, prefer a dark background, such as Black.
